The Asset Risk Data Steward is responsible for ensuring the oversight, quality and integrity of Asset Risk’s data assets. An expert in the Asset Risk business area, you will also collaborate with enterprise data governance stakeholders to ensure broader alignment on policies, data standards, and support data management initiatives.
Key roles will include:
- Ensure Asset Risk adherence to central and local data governance frameworks, policies and procedures, ensuring data consistency and compliance.
- Maintain Asset Risk data governance documentation and data lineage enabling data transparency and usability.
- Monitor and manage Asset Risk data quality, via dashboards, in a collaborative and proactive manner.
- Ensure governance artefacts are up to date and refined on a regular basis.
- Responsible for the reporting of data governance health & activities across Asset Risk, and coordinate solutions with stakeholders to fix issues and manage risks.
- Responsible for planning, managing and socialising Asset Risk data governance activities and timelines.
- Ensure data roles in Asset Risk are defined and understood, provide training and support wider data literacy best practice activities.
- Responsible for coordinating the Asset Risk Model Risk Management (MRM) framework and ensure practices appropriately align with data and model governance principles.
- Support Asset Risk data and MRM audit & 3rd party engagement activities.
- Support future enterprise data governance & AI governance activities.
- Advocate for Asset Risk data needs.

Motability Operations is a unique organisation, virtually one of a kind. We combine a strong sense of purpose with a real commercial edge to ensure we provide the best possible worry-free mobility solutions to over 800,000 customers and their families across the UK. Customers exchange their higher rate mobility allowance to lease a range of affordable vehicles (cars, wheelchair accessible vehicles, scooters, and powered wheelchairs) with insurance, maintenance and breakdown assistance included. We are the largest car fleet operator in the UK (purchasing around 10% of all the new cars sold in the UK) and work with a network of around 5,000 car dealers and all the major manufacturers. We pride ourselves on delivering outstanding customer service, achieving an independently verified customer satisfaction rating of 9.8 out of 10.
